Dr Ed Abrahamson is a highly experienced general paediatrician in London, with 36 years in paediatrics.
He has held a specialist interest in emergency medicine throughout his career and set up the Paediatric Emergency Department at Chelsea and Westminster Hospital in 1995, where he was the Head of the department for two decades and worked there until June 2020.
Dr Ed has a large private practice and treats the full range of general paediatric conditions; he is particularly passionate about ensuring children receive vaccinations and avoiding unnecessary use of medication, such as antibiotics for minor viral infection. He has a genuinely holistic view of medicine, looking at the well being of the parents and other siblings in factors involving his patient's health. He actively involves parents in all decision making.
Aside from two educational medical books he has authored, he was a contributing author to the book, GROW by Frankie Bridge, published 2021 by Octopus Publishers, outlining advice and guidance for parents.
His clinics are at London's Cromwell Hospital, Monday to Thursday
Dr Abrahamson has received recognition for his work including a Bronze Clinical Excellence Award and being named in the top 100 children's doctors in Britain by The Times in 2012.
He was Vice President of the Cornwall Air Ambulance Trust 2019-2022 before being appointed Life Vice-President. He is also an active supporter and fund-raiser for the surf therapy charity, the Wave Project. He lives in Cornwall at weekends with his husband and his boys (Jack Russells).
Whilst born in Ireland, he is of Eastern European origin and very proud of his Jewish heritage.
